Cover price: 24.95 US/34.99 CAN
Author: Editors of Tuff Stuff Magazine/Edited by Bert Lehman
Publisher: KP Books
Edition: 9th
ISBN: 0-87349-985-9
Format: Softcover
Pages: 672
Height: 11 in.
Width: 8.5 in.
Thickness: 1.2 in.
Weight: 54.4 oz.
___________________________________________
TUFF STUFF 2006 Standard Catalog of Football Cards format:

1. Table of content (21 pages) list every set/subset individually. Cards are separated by NFL, College and Canadian
2. Sets are listed under: Card Company 1st, Year 2nd and Set name 3rd
3. Each page is SIX columns, and includes only a Hi Book Value (BV) in Nrmt/M condition. Prices ALSO include BOX prices.
4. Many sets come with a black/white photo of the front of the card (more than 4,500 photos)
5. Most base sets and some inserts sets have general information about them. Sometimes there are insert ratios, production runs, etc.
___________________________________________
Pros:
1. Box prices are given!
2. Sets are grouped by Card Company. This really helps out the novice especially when they only know the card company and not the Set name. For example,
A) all 1999 Pacific brand sets are listed together. Aurora, Crown Royale, Paramount and Vanguard are not separated like in Beckett’s Annual
3. Detailed Table of Contents
___________________________________________
Cons:

1. Collecting info - Limited to 2 pages!!!
2. Doesn’t include many sets such as 2001-2003 Beckett’s Magazines Silver/Gold Samples and Chicago Sun-Times Collection that are widely available.
3. Set listings are incomplete are missing. For example,
A) 1996 and 1997 Pinnacle Mint cards are listed, but 1998 Pinnacle Mint is missing.
B ) 2000 Fleer Tradition base is listed (as Fleer) but several insert sets are missing: Feel the Game, Genuine Coverage, and Patchworks.
C) 2000 Playoff Momentum excludes MORE than half of the inserts sets!!!
4. Including black/white photos for parallel sets such as 1996 Select Certified. Pictures were included for all parallels (Red, Blue, Artist Proof, Mirror Red, Mirror Blue an Mirror Gold), but because it’s in B/W - they ALL look alike!!!
5. Only High BV given, no Low value. But then again who ever uses Low BV?!?
___________________________________________
Overall, I would give this a 2.5 STARS out of 5 STARS. Although I like the fact that box prices are given and it is easier to find prices, there are simply TOO many sets/subsets excluded from the pricing.

It is still a valuable resource for people wanting to price semistars and commons and tose looking for checklist for specific sets. That's my 2 cents! I got mine for $20 delivered.

Peter, I used to be a major contributor to this catalog until 2004 when I said enough is enough. If you really go through the book you will find numerous incorrect checklists, missing sets (some that you mentioned), incorrect odds for inserts, and other misinformation. I became frustrated as I would submit the correct info year after year only not to see most of the changes make the book. I do miss the freebies though...
